Dealer Engagement and Portfolio Specialist
Job Description
The Dealer Engagement & Portfolio team partners with internal stakeholders and dealers to manage contractual changes, ensure compliance with the Dealer Sales and Service Agreement (DSSA) and state franchise laws, and protect and optimize GM’s dealer network.
The Role
The Dealer Engagement & Portfolio Specialist manages a national portfolio of dealer contractual change requests across all 50 states, ensuring timely, accurate updates to dealer records in alignment with the DSSA and state franchise laws. This role collaborates closely with dealers, field teams, Legal, and other internal partners to mitigate risk, maintain data integrity, and support a healthy, high‑performing dealer network.
What You’ll Do
- Support dealer and GM leadership requests on contractual changes, dealer data, and program enrollments, processing dealer contractual changes in alignment with the DSSA and state franchise statutes.
- Track and update Change Requests, ensuring accurate activations, timely system updates (DNPS, CAT), zero clock violations, and on time completion in partnership with dealers, field teams, and senior specialists.
- Use DCICR, DMS, e‑signature tools, and standard templates to process Change Requests, draft professional dealer correspondence, and maintain accurate electronic files, regularly reviewing DMS and Share Point to ensure ILM compliance.
- Assist with basic financial and forecast analysis to support dealer proposals, add‑point recommendations, and candidate assessments using established tools and benchmarks.
- Help gather documentation and background information for Legal and other stakeholders, following defined processes and checklists.
- Support training and continuous improvement by following and helping to update desk procedures and materials.
- Champion GM behaviors and a culture of inclusion, respect, and collaboration.

PublicGeneral Motors Company (GM) is an American multinational automotive manufacturing company headquartered in Detroit, Michigan, United States. The company is most known for owning and manufacturing four automobile brands: Chevrolet, Buick, GMC, and Cadillac, each a separate division of GM.
